Understanding Cut Resistant Fabric

Before delving into the stretchability of cut resistant fabric, it's essential to understand what it is and how it works. Cut resistant fabrics are designed to protect users from cuts, slashes, and abrasions. They are commonly used in a variety of industries, including manufacturing, construction, and healthcare. These fabrics are made from a range of materials, such as high-performance fibers like Kevlar, Dyneema, and Spectra.

These high-performance fibers are known for their exceptional strength and durability. They are often woven or knitted together to form a tight, dense structure that can resist the penetration of sharp objects. However, the way these fibers are combined and the manufacturing process used can significantly affect the fabric's characteristics, including its stretchability.

Factors Affecting Stretchability

Several factors determine whether a cut resistant fabric can stretch. One of the primary factors is the type of fibers used. Some high-performance fibers, like elastane or spandex, are known for their elastic properties and can be incorporated into cut resistant fabrics to provide stretch. When blended with other cut resistant fibers, these elastic fibers can give the fabric some degree of stretch while maintaining its cut resistance.

The weaving or knitting pattern also plays a crucial role. Fabrics with a looser knit or weave are more likely to stretch compared to those with a tight, compact structure. For example, a knitted cut resistant fabric may have more stretch than a woven one because the loops in the knitting allow for some movement and expansion.

Additionally, the finishing treatments applied to the fabric can influence its stretchability. Some finishes are designed to enhance the fabric's strength and rigidity, which may reduce its ability to stretch. On the other hand, certain treatments can improve the fabric's flexibility and elasticity.

Types of Cut Resistant Fabrics and Their Stretchability

1. Kevlar-based Fabrics

Kevlar is a well - known aramid fiber that offers excellent cut resistance. Pure Kevlar fabrics typically have limited stretch because of the high - strength, rigid nature of the fiber. However, when blended with elastane or other stretchable fibers, Kevlar - based cut resistant fabrics can gain some stretchability. These blended fabrics are often used in applications where both cut protection and mobility are required, such as in some types of work gloves.

2. Dyneema and Spectra Fabrics

Dyneema and Spectra are ultra - high - molecular - weight polyethylene (UHMWPE) fibers. Similar to Kevlar, their pure forms offer high cut resistance but limited stretch. Yet, manufacturers can blend them with stretchy materials to create cut resistant fabrics that can stretch. These blended fabrics are popular in protective clothing for extreme sports and tactical applications, where freedom of movement is essential.

3. Woven vs. Knitted Fabrics

As mentioned earlier, the type of fabric construction affects stretch. Woven cut resistant fabrics, which are made by interlacing two sets of yarns at right angles, generally have less stretch than knitted fabrics. Knitted cut resistant fabrics, on the other hand, are created by forming loops of yarn, allowing for more give and stretch. They are often used in applications where a closer fit and greater flexibility are needed, such as in cut resistant sleeves or leggings.

Applications and the Need for Stretch

The stretchability of cut resistant fabric is crucial in many applications. In the workplace, workers need clothing and protective gear that allows them to move freely without being restricted. For example, in the manufacturing industry, employees who handle sharp tools or machinery need cut resistant gloves and sleeves that can stretch with their movements. This ensures that the protective gear stays in place and provides continuous protection throughout the workday.

In the healthcare sector, cut resistant aprons and gowns are used to protect medical staff from accidental cuts during procedures. Stretchable fabrics are preferred in these applications as they offer a comfortable fit and do not impede the medical professionals' movements.

In sports and outdoor activities, such as cycling, motorcycling, and rock climbing, cut resistant clothing with stretch is highly desirable. Athletes need gear that can move with their bodies, providing both protection and comfort. For instance, cut resistant motorcycle jackets made with stretchable fabrics allow riders to have a full range of motion while riding, reducing the risk of injury in case of an accident.
